(n) bloomery. An establishment in which wrought-iron is made by the direct process, that is, from the ore directly, or without having been first produced in the form of cast-iron. The direct process was the original one by which wrought-iron was made wherever that metal was employed, and is still in use among ...

WebCrucible steel is steel made by melting pig iron ( cast iron ), iron, and sometimes steel, often along with sand, glass, ashes, and other fluxes, in a crucible. In ancient times steel and iron were impossible to melt using charcoal or coal fires, which could not produce temperatures high enough.
